1 个不稳定版本
0.1.1 | 2020年7月16日 |
---|
#95 在 #compatible
13KB
362 行
rust-nomvec
兼容 rust 稳定版 1.45 的 Rustonomicon 中的向量实现 The Rustonomicon
测试
$ cargo test
使用
use nomvec::NomVec;
let mut cv: NomVec<i32> = NomVec::new();
cv.insert(0, 1);
cv.insert(0, 0);
cv.push(2);
for (i, x) in cv.iter().enumerate() {
assert_eq!(i as i32, *x);
}
assert_eq!(cv.remove(0), 0);
assert_eq!(cv.len(), 2);